How do you choose the right tattoo artist?
When you get the idea for a tattoo, whether it’s the first or the 30th, most people will usually open Google and search for the motif they have in mind.
What then happens is that you “should” search for the style your tattoo is to be done in and then whether there is anyone in your area who is skilled in that particular style.
Unfortunately, it often happens that when people get their first tattoo, they just choose the first and the best, because they don’t really have a proper overview of what to look for.
Again, this is something I would like to help with so that you don’t end up with a permanent tattoo that you are not satisfied with.
- Choose your motif and idea.
- Search for motif+tattoo on Google.
- Find the style that suits you best (think a little ahead, maybe it needs to be built on sometime)
- Search for tattoo artists in your area (possibly this page) and check out their pictures and look for your chosen style.
- Check their Instagram, Facebook, and Website and look for bad reviews so you’ve made sure the place is okay and you feel safe.
- Last but not least, contact the shop and have a chat with the tattooist you have decided on.
